Description

This solicitation is for the repair of artificial turf at Logan International Airport, including site preparation, turf replacement, re-leveling, infill replacement, and asphalt surface repairs. The work requires compliance with FAA regulations and Massport standards, and contractors must obtain airport security badges and complete background checks. The contract includes providing all labor, materials, equipment, and supervision, with an estimated 200 labor hours per year. Pricing is requested per unit for various repair tasks, and the contract term includes three years with two option years.
